Drawing a Car Lineart in Photoshop
Lineart is the very first step in creating a car vector illustration. Creating lineart is basically the process of drawing guidelines for your piece to help you identify the various areas of its colors. This tutorial shows how to draw the lineart of a Mclaren F1 using paths in Photoshop.
